According to Wikipedia, “Pashmina refers to a type of fine cashmere wool and the textiles made from it”, it goes on to say “The name comes from Pashmineh, made from Persian pashm. This wool comes from changthangi or pashmina goat, which is a special breed of goat indigenous to high altitudes of the Himalayas.” While I’ve never ever been a fan of wool, after using Lisa’s Pashmina, I definitely will be scoping out good deals so that I can get one of my own!

Basically, you load a single strip of bacon onto each vane of the cooker, up to a total of 6 strips of bacon at a time. You then pat the strips onto the vanes, the instruction sheet showed them using a knife, but I used my fingers. You then put the tip of the vaned rack through the slotted lid, rotate the lid to keep the vane from falling out, lower the rack into the cup and lock the top to the cup using the small black keys that are on the outside of the top.

The suggested cooking time is 30 seconds per slice of bacon for a microwave that is 1000 watts. Since my microwave oven is VERY old, I had no idea what wattage it was, and since it has been known to use less time to cook things than what the package was, I initially cooked 6 pieces of bacon for 2 minutes and 30 seconds. At that time, the bacon wasn’t as crisp as what my family prefers so I emptied out the liquid from the bottom of the cup and put it back in for 1 minute, which gave us bacon cooked exactly the way we like it!
